Chinese lawyers facing disbarment

22 Apr 10 | Index Index, minipost, Uncategorized

Two Chinese lawyers who defended a Falun Gong practitioner in court could have their licences revoked permanently in a hearing today.  According to their press release, the Beijing Municipal Bureau of Justice are charging Tang Jitian and Liu Wei with “disrupting courtroom order and interfering with the regular litigation process”.
